What is the 3 3 3 rule for decluttering?

The 333 method philosophy revolves around one simple rule: you choose 33 items to wear for 3 months. This includes clothing, accessories, outerwear and shoes, but excludes essentials like underwear, sleepwear or workout gear.

What is the 50% rule in decluttering?

What is the 50% rule? The 50% rule is as simple as it sounds; you have to take everything out of a small, cluttered space and only return roughly 50% of the items, which should be your most essential possessions. That's it!

What is the hardest thing to get rid of when decluttering?

Most people probably think the hardest thing to declutter is sentimental clutter. While it's true that presents its own challenges, I actually think the hardest thing to declutter is aspirational clutter. This type of clutter is tied to your actual identity!

What should you not throw out when decluttering?

When decluttering, avoid throwing away official documents, irreplaceable sentimental items, or hazardous electronics. Always store, securely digitize, or responsibly recycle these categories instead of trashing them.

What is the correct order to clean your house?

To clean your house efficiently, always work from top to bottom and room to room to avoid backtracking. Declutter first, dust high surfaces before wiping them down, clean your kitchens and bathrooms, and save vacuuming and mopping for last.

What are the four C's of decluttering?

The Core 4 Organizing Method, created by professional organizer Kayleen Kelly, breaks down the daunting task of decluttering and organizing into 4 simple steps: Clear Out, Categorize, Cut Out, and Contain.

What should you declutter first?

Start by grabbing a garbage bag and sweeping through your space to throw away obvious trash, expired items, and broken objects. Next, target a small, high-impact area like a single bathroom drawer, your car's glove compartment, or a junk drawer. This builds quick momentum.

How do professionals clean houses so fast?

Professional cleaners know that a timesaving secret is to vacuum every floor in the house, including bathrooms and the kitchen. It's the fastest and most efficient way to pick up dust, hair, and all the little bits of debris that like to hide in corners.
